What Is Online Gambling?

Online gambling is the activity of placing bets or playing games for real money through websites or mobile applications. Instead of visiting a physical casino or betting shop, players can use the internet to access gambling services from home or while traveling.

Online gambling includes many different activities, such as:

  • Online casino games
  • Sports betting
  • Poker
  • Bingo
  • Lottery games
  • Virtual sports
  • Esports betting

Players usually create an account, deposit money, choose a game or event, and place their bets.

How Online Gambling Works

The process of online gambling is usually simple.

First, a player registers on a gambling platform by creating an account. The platform may ask for personal information to verify the player’s identity and age.

After registration, the player deposits money using one of the available payment methods. These may include debit cards, bank transfers, digital wallets, or other payment services.

Once the funds are available, the player can select games or betting options. If the player wins, the winnings are added to the account balance. Players can then request a withdrawal according to the platform’s rules.

Many gambling websites also offer mobile apps, allowing users to play from smartphones and tablets.

Popular Types of Online Gambling

Online Casino Games

Online casinos offer digital versions of popular casino games. These include slot machines, bl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and various card games. Some platforms also provide live dealer games where real dealers host games through live video streaming.

Sports Betting

Sports betting allows players to predict the outcome of sporting events. People place bets on football, basketball, cricket, tennis, horse racing, and many other sports.

The amount won depends on the betting odds and the size of the wager.

Online Poker

Online poker allows players to compete against others rather than only against the casino. Different poker variations are available, including Texas Hold’em and Omaha.

Some websites organize tournaments with large prize pools.

Lottery Games

Many online platforms offer digital lottery tickets. Players choose numbers or participate in official lottery draws through licensed services.

Bingo

Online bingo has become popular because it combines simple gameplay with social interaction. Many bingo platforms include chat features that allow players to communicate during games.

Risks of Online Gambling

Although online gambling can be entertaining, it also carries important risks.

Financial Losses

There is always the possibility of losing money. Gambling outcomes are based on chance or uncertain events, meaning there are no guaranteed wins.

Addiction

Some people may develop gambling problems if they continue playing without limits. Gambling addiction can affect finances, relationships, work, and mental health.

Fraudulent Websites

Not every gambling website is trustworthy. Some unlicensed platforms may delay payments or fail to protect customer information.

Privacy Concerns

Players share personal and financial information when creating accounts. Choosing secure websites helps reduce security risks.

Emotional Stress

Winning and losing repeatedly can create emotional ups and downs. Some players may chase losses by betting more money, increasing financial risk.

Tips for Responsible Online Gambling

Responsible gambling helps reduce potential problems.

Here are some useful tips:

  • Set a spending limit before you begin.
  • Never gamble with money needed for daily expenses.
  • Treat gambling as entertainment rather than a way to earn income.
  • Take regular breaks during gaming sessions.
  • Avoid gambling when feeling stressed, angry, or emotional.
  • Stop playing if gambling no longer feels enjoyable.
  • Learn the rules of each game before betting real money.

Following these habits can help players maintain better control over their gambling activities.

Choosing a Safe Gambling Platform

If someone decides to gamble online, choosing a reliable platform is important.

Look for websites that:

  • Hold valid licenses from recognized regulatory authorities.
  • Use secure encryption to protect personal information.
  • Clearly explain their terms and conditions.
  • Offer responsible gambling tools such as deposit limits and self-exclusion options.
  • Provide responsive customer support.
  • Display fair gaming policies.

Researching a platform before registering can reduce potential risks.

Common Myths About Online Gambling

Many misunderstandings exist about online gambling.

Myth: Winning Is Guaranteed

No gambling game guarantees consistent profits. Every game involves risk, and outcomes remain uncertain.

Myth: Experienced Players Always Win

Skill can improve performance in some games like poker, but luck still plays an important role. Many casino games depend almost entirely on chance.

Myth: Bigger Bets Always Mean Bigger Success

Larger bets increase both possible winnings and possible losses. Betting more does not improve the chances of winning.

Myth: Online Gambling Is Always Illegal

The legality of online gambling depends on the laws of each country or region. Players should always understand local regulations before participating.
